Please just follow the following steps: Step 1 - Pass a resolution at a PCC meeting to join the Parish Giving Scheme - Resolution Form; Step 2 - Complete the Parish Registration Form - Parish Registration Form; Step 3 - Return both step 1 and 2 documents along with a copy of a … how to add pivot table analyzer in excelWebNorfolk County Council's Parish Partnership Scheme is an annual funding scheme that provides matched funding for small highways projects in the county. Usually the County Council pays 50% of the cost of approved projects, with the local town or parish council funding the rest, either directly or from other sources. ... methyl diethyl phosphonoacetate mass
